What AI Overviews are and why they matter right now

Google AI Overviews is the AI-generated answer block that appears at the top of search results, above any traditional organic link. The share of Google searches featuring AI Overviews jumped from 15% to 43% between 2024 and July 2026, according to a report cited by TechCrunch. That means in nearly half of all searches, the user gets a ready-made answer without clicking on any website. For a local business, a clinic, a law firm, or a shop, not appearing in that block is the equivalent of not existing for half of all searchers.

Why AI picks some businesses and ignores others

The logic behind AI Overviews is similar to any generative AI: the system reads trusted sources, cross-references information, and builds a response. What determines whether your business makes it into that response is the clarity and consistency of the information that exists about you online. The BBC reported in April 2026 that businesses around the world are actively changing how they present information on their websites to get noticed by AI. Inconsistent name, address, and phone data is one of the main reasons AI ignores a business, even when it is relevant to the search.

What changes in practice for businesses of any size

The speed of this shift is the most important data point. This is not a trend for five years from now: in under two years, AI Overviews tripled their presence in search. For a small business, that is both a threat and an opportunity. The threat: competitors who structured their information correctly already appear in AI answers while you do not. The opportunity: the field is not yet saturated, and structuring your business content for AI to cite delivers a direct, measurable return today.

Frequently asked questions

What is Google AI Overviews?

It is the AI-generated answer block that Google displays at the top of search results, above traditional links. It summarizes information from multiple sources and delivers a direct answer to the user. As of July 2026, it appeared in 43% of all searches.

Can my small business appear in AI Overviews?

Yes. Business size is not the deciding factor. What matters is the clarity and consistency of your information online: name, address, phone number, category, reviews, and structured content. Small businesses with well-organized data appear before large companies with inconsistent information.
